The six Disney hotels (no Camp Davy Crocket) take up about a minute each. It shows both the interior and exterior of each one, plus one of the bedrooms at the Disneyland Hotel. It gives you a good idea of what they are like.

There is a Disney Studios bit, but it's very brief - about six minutes, as oppose to the 90 minutes spent at the other park!! It does show a tiny bit of the Armageddon, and a bit more of both the Moteurs Action show and the tram tour. Again it gives a flavour of the place - nothing more.
